The management of Aminu Saleh College of Education, Azare (ASCOEA), Bauchi State, has announced the closure of the institution for the 2026 Eid El-Kabeer Sallah celebration.
According to an official circular issued by the Office of the Registrar on 22nd May, 2026, the Provost approved the closure of the College effective from Monday, 25th May to Sunday, 31st May, 2026.
The notice, signed on behalf of the Registrar, informed all staff, students, and the general public that academic and administrative activities will be suspended during the period of the Sallah break.
The management also directed all Deans, Directors, Heads of Departments, Programme Coordinators, Sectional and Unit Heads to ensure that all offices, classrooms, and facilities are properly secured before the break period.
However, staff on essential duties including Security personnel, Bursary staff, Borehole Operators, Gardeners, Animal Herders, and Clinic workers are exempted from the holiday break and are expected to continue their duties as usual.
The College Management appreciated the cooperation and support received from staff and students and wished everyone a peaceful and joyous Eid El-Kabeer celebration.
Normal work and academic activities are expected to resume on Monday, 1st June, 2026.
